
Vegan Double Chocolate Peanut Butter Caramel Bars are a decadent, irresistible dessert that combines the rich flavors of dark chocolate, creamy peanut butter, and a smooth, gooey caramel. These bars have a soft, fudgy base made of chocolate, a luscious peanut butter layer, and are finished with a sweet, caramel drizzle. Perfect for those with a sweet tooth, these bars are sure to be a hit at parties, gatherings, or as a sweet treat for yourself.
Perfect for:
- Vegan dessert lovers
- Special occasions
- Afternoon snacks
- Chocolate and peanut butter fans
- Gifting
Why You’ll Love This Recipe
Here are 10 reasons why these Vegan Double Chocolate Peanut Butter Caramel Bars will quickly become your go-to dessert:
- Perfect Chocolate-Peanut Butter Combo: The rich chocolate and peanut butter are a classic pairing that can’t be beat.
- Decadent Layers: The fudgy chocolate base and creamy peanut butter layer offer a delicious contrast of textures.
- Homemade Caramel: The vegan caramel adds a buttery, smooth finish to each bite.
- Vegan-Friendly: Made with dairy-free ingredients, these bars are perfect for anyone following a vegan lifestyle.
- No Bake Required: These bars come together without the need for baking, making them quick and easy to prepare.
- Make-Ahead Dessert: These bars can be prepared ahead of time and stored in the fridge, making them perfect for entertaining.
- Rich and Satisfying: A small piece goes a long way, satisfying your sweet tooth with every bite.
- Customizable Toppings: Add extra chocolate chips, crushed peanuts, or sea salt for added flavor and texture.
- Great for Sharing: The bars are easy to slice and serve at gatherings or as a sweet treat for family and friends.
- Indulgent Yet Healthier: With plant-based ingredients, these bars are a healthier take on traditional caramel and chocolate desserts.
Preparation and Cooking Time
- Total Time: 3 hours (including chilling time)
- Preparation Time: 30 minutes
- Chilling Time: 2.5 hours
- Servings: 16 bars
- Calories per serving: Approximately 250-300 calories
- Key Nutrients: Protein: 5g, Carbs: 30g, Fat: 18g
Ingredients
For the Chocolate Base:
- 1 ½ cups almond flour
- ½ cup unsweetened cocoa powder
- ¼ cup maple syrup
- 1 teaspoon vanilla extract
- 2 tablespoons coconut oil, melted
- ¼ cup almond milk
For the Peanut Butter Layer:
- 1 cup natural peanut butter (smooth or crunchy)
- ¼ cup maple syrup
- 2 tablespoons coconut oil, melted
- 1 teaspoon vanilla extract
The Caramel Sauce:
- 1 cup coconut milk
- 1/2 cup maple syrup
- 1/4 cup coconut sugar
- 2 tablespoons coconut oil
- 1 teaspoon vanilla extract
For Garnishing (Optional):
- Vegan chocolate chips
- Crushed peanuts
- Sea salt
Ingredient Highlights
- Almond Flour: A grain-free flour that gives the base a soft texture and helps bind the ingredients together.
- Cocoa Powder: Rich and unsweetened, cocoa powder gives the bars their intense chocolate flavor.
- Maple Syrup: A natural sweetener that provides just the right amount of sweetness to balance the flavors.
- Coconut Oil: Adds creaminess to the chocolate base and peanut butter layer while helping them set.
- Coconut Milk: Used in the caramel sauce, it gives the sauce a smooth, rich texture without dairy.
Step-by-Step Instructions
Make the Chocolate Base:
- Prepare the Pan: Line a 9×9-inch square pan with parchment paper, leaving extra paper hanging over the sides for easy removal.
- Mix Dry Ingredients: In a medium bowl, whisk together almond flour, cocoa powder, and a pinch of salt.
- Add Wet Ingredients: Stir in maple syrup, coconut oil, vanilla extract, and almond milk. Mix until the batter comes together and is smooth.
- Press into Pan: Press the chocolate mixture evenly into the bottom of the prepared pan. Use the back of a spoon to smooth it down.
- Chill: Place the pan in the refrigerator to chill for 30 minutes while you prepare the peanut butter layer.
The Peanut Butter Layer:
- Combine Peanut Butter and Sweeteners: In a medium bowl, combine peanut butter, maple syrup, coconut oil, and vanilla extract. Stir until smooth and well mixed.
- Spread Over Base: Remove the chilled chocolate base from the fridge and spread the peanut butter mixture evenly over the top. Use a spatula to smooth it out.
- Chill Again: Return the pan to the fridge for 1 hour to allow the peanut butter layer to set.
Make the Caramel Sauce:
- Cook the Caramel: In a small saucepan, combine coconut milk, maple syrup, coconut sugar, and coconut oil. Heat over medium heat, stirring frequently, until the mixture comes to a gentle simmer. Continue to cook for 8-10 minutes, or until the caramel thickens slightly.
- Add Vanilla: Remove from heat and stir in vanilla extract. Allow to cool for 5-10 minutes.
Assemble the Bars:
- Pour the Caramel: Once the caramel has cooled, pour it evenly over the chilled peanut butter layer.
- Chill Once More: Return the pan to the refrigerator and chill for at least 1 hour, or until the caramel is firm.
Serve:
- Slice and Serve: Once set, remove the bars from the pan using the parchment paper and cut them into squares.

How to Serve
Here are 10 serving suggestions for Vegan Double Chocolate Peanut Butter Caramel Bars:
- As an Afternoon Snack: Perfect with a cup of tea or coffee.
- For Dessert: Serve after dinner as an indulgent treat.
- For Gifting: Wrap a batch in parchment paper and tie with twine for a sweet, homemade gift.
- With Ice Cream: Pair with vegan vanilla or chocolate ice cream for a decadent dessert.
- For Parties: Serve at gatherings for a treat everyone can enjoy.
- With Fresh Berries: Top with raspberries or strawberries for a fresh contrast to the richness.
- As a Movie Night Snack: Enjoy while watching your favorite movie or TV show.
- With Coffee: Pair with a cup of coffee for a satisfying afternoon break.
- For Special Occasions: Serve these bars as a unique and memorable treat at celebrations.
- As a Post-Workout Treat: Packed with healthy fats and protein, these bars make a great recovery snack.
Additional Tips
- Use Natural Peanut Butter: For the best texture, use natural peanut butter that doesn’t contain added sugar or oils.
- Check the Caramel Consistency: The caramel will thicken as it cools. If it’s too thick, add a splash of water or coconut milk to reach your desired consistency.
- Allow Chilling Time: Make sure to allow enough time for each layer to set properly in the fridge before adding the next.
- Cut Cleanly: Use a warm knife to cut the bars cleanly for a neat presentation.
- Add Toppings: For extra texture and flavor, top the bars with crushed peanuts, vegan chocolate chips, or a sprinkle of sea salt.
Recipe Variations
- Chocolate Drizzle: Drizzle melted vegan chocolate over the top for an extra chocolatey finish.
- Caramel Swirl: Swirl the caramel into the peanut butter layer for a marbled effect.
- Crunchy Base: Add crushed gluten-free cookies or granola to the chocolate base for extra crunch.
- Almond Butter: Swap peanut butter for almond butter for a different nutty flavor.
- Coconut Caramel: Use coconut cream instead of coconut milk for an even creamier caramel.
- Salted Caramel: Add a pinch of sea salt to the caramel for a salted caramel twist.
Special Equipment
- 9×9-inch Square Pan: For easy layering and cutting.
- Electric Mixer: Optional, for smoother mixing of the peanut butter layer.
- Saucepan: For making the caramel sauce.
- Spatula: To spread the layers evenly.
- Parchment Paper: For easy removal of the bars.
- Sharp Knife: For cleanly cutting the bars.
FAQ Section
- Can I use a different nut butter?
Yes, almond butter, cashew butter, or sunbutter are great alternatives to peanut butter. - How long do these bars last?
They can be stored in the fridge for up to 1 week or frozen for up to 2 months. - Can I use a different sweetener for the caramel?
You can use agave or brown rice syrup instead of maple syrup. - Is this recipe gluten-free?
Yes, all the ingredients are naturally gluten-free. - Can I add more chocolate?
Absolutely! You can add chocolate chips or a chocolate drizzle on top for an extra indulgent touch. - Can I make these bars without the caramel layer?
Yes, the bars are still delicious without the caramel, just make sure to add an extra layer of peanut butter or chocolate. - How do I prevent the caramel from being too runny?
Allow the caramel to simmer for a few minutes to thicken before pouring it over the peanut butter layer. - Can I make these bars nut-free?
Yes, you can substitute the peanut butter with sunflower seed butter for a nut-free version. - How should I store these bars?
Store them in an airtight container in the fridge for up to 1 week, or freeze for longer storage. - Can I double the recipe?
Yes, double the ingredients and use a larger pan to make a bigger batch.
Conclusion
Vegan Double Chocolate Peanut Butter Caramel Bars are the ultimate indulgence, with layers of creamy peanut butter, rich chocolate, and gooey caramel. Perfect for vegans and non-vegans alike, these bars will satisfy your sweet cravings while offering a decadent and satisfying treat. Whether you’re enjoying them as an afternoon snack or serving them at a special occasion, these bars will leave everyone wanting more. Treat yourself and your loved ones to this irresistible dessert!